Guishan District, Administrative district in Taoyuan, Taiwan
Guishan is an administrative district in Taoyuan that encompasses multiple communities and serves as an important part of the region. The area includes residential neighborhoods, commercial zones, and public institutions distributed across its territory.
The area developed as a center of local communities and gradually became organized into an administrative district. This structure allowed for better governance and coordination of public services for the growing population.
Each of the 32 villages in Guishan maintains separate celebrations during harvest season, featuring traditional dance performances and local food preparations.
The district is accessible by highway and various road connections, offering connections to public transportation options. Residents and visitors can access different services and facilities depending on their location within the district.
Located at 190 meters elevation, Guishan houses both the Taipei Prison facility and multiple educational institutions, including Chang Gung University.
